About This Item
Montreal: Dawson Brothers, 1877. First Canadian Edition . Cloth. Good-/No Jacket. 12mo - over 6¾" - 7¾" tall. 438 pp, index; some cocking to spine, cloth is soiled with rubbing to extremities, especially the edge of rear board, portion of blank page in rear has been removed, original owner's name on title page, subsequent owner has stamped name several times on ffep & few other pages. some evidence of dampstaining to front board & first 10-15 pages.
